How Bitcoin Functions: Understanding Its Mechanism
Bitcoin is a decentralized digital currency that operates on a peer-to-peer network, enabling users to send and receive payments without the need for a central authority. This article will explore how Bitcoin works, detailing its underlying technology and key components for a better understanding.
Bitcoin is a decentralized digital currency that operates on a peer-to-peer network, enabling users to send and receive payments without the need for a central authority. This article will explore how Bitcoin works, detailing its underlying technology and key components for a better understanding.
The Basics of Bitcoin
Bitcoin, conceived by an unknown entity under the pseudonym Satoshi Nakamoto in 2
008, is a cryptocurrency that allows for secure transactions over the internet. Unlike traditional currencies issued by governments, Bitcoin operates on a technology called blockchain, which serves as a public ledger of all transactions conducted using the currency. This decentralized nature ensures that Bitcoin is resistant to censorship and interference from any single entity.
At its core, Bitcoin transactions involve moving virtual currency between users’ digital wallets, which can be accessed with a private key. Each transaction is digitally signed, ensuring authenticity and preventing fraud. Upon completion, transactions are encrypted and grouped into blocks, which are then added to the blockchain.
How Blockchain Works
The blockchain is a critical component of Bitcoin’s functionality. It acts as a secure and immutable record of all transactions. Each block contains a list of transactions, a timestamp, and a reference to the previous block. This linking creates a chain of blocks—hence the name blockchain—which not only ensures data integrity but also maintains the order of transactions.
When a user initiates a Bitcoin transaction, it is broadcasted to the network, where miners (individuals or groups that validate transactions) compete to add the transaction to the blockchain. To do this, miners solve complex mathematical problems known as proof of work. Once a miner successfully solves the problem, the new block is added to the blockchain, and the miner is rewarded with newly created bitcoins and transaction fees from users.
Mining Process Explained
The mining process is essential for maintaining the security and integrity of the Bitcoin network. It ensures that all transactions are verified before being added to the blockchain. Miners utilize powerful computers to perform calculations, contributing to the network’s security by making it difficult for malicious actors to alter transaction history.
As more miners join the network, the difficulty of solving these mathematical problems increases to ensure that new blocks are generated approximately every ten minutes. This controlled supply mechanism is vital for Bitcoin’s value, restricting the total number of bitcoins that can ever be created to 21 million, thus introducing scarcity.
Wallets and Transactions
Users store their bitcoins in digital wallets which can be either software-based (online apps, mobile apps, and desktop applications) or hardware-based (physical devices). Each wallet is assigned a public key, which can be shared for receiving funds, and a private key, which must be kept secret as it grants access to the wallet and its contents.
To send bitcoins, a user creates a transaction using their wallet, specifying the recipient’s public key and amount. The wallet digitally signs the transaction, and it is then broadcasted to the network for validation by miners. Upon confirmation, the transaction is added to the blockchain and the bitcoins are transferred.
In summary, Bitcoin operates on a decentralized and secure network utilizing blockchain technology. Through the processes of mining and transaction verification, users can send and receive bitcoins globally without the need for intermediaries. Understanding these components can enhance a user’s ability to navigate the cryptocurrency space effectively.